Output 58a0962bc6513c155906c32b67ab490f93d71bc97337bf9772a1466366b68bc3:69

value
335099
script pubkey
OP_0 OP_PUSHBYTES_32 060c6586ced69128aaadf63f22ca1c5b8065167078e1e8aee5f8916d12008c39
address
bc1qqcxxtpkw66gj324d7clj9jsutwqx29ns0rs73th9lzgk6ysq3susytavuy
transaction
58a0962bc6513c155906c32b67ab490f93d71bc97337bf9772a1466366b68bc3
confirmations
25920
spent
true